[0001] This utility model relates to the field of recycled concrete preparation technology, specifically a double jaw crusher for preparing recycled concrete aggregates. Background Technology
[0002] Recycled concrete is made by crushing and screening construction waste concrete blocks to obtain recycled aggregates. The existing concrete crushing process mainly uses impact crushing equipment. During the crushing process, a single hammer blade throws the concrete block at high speed into the impact jaw plate of the crushing chamber to achieve the purpose of crushing. Impact crushing is usually used for crushing natural stone. However, when it is used in the crushing process of concrete blocks, the final crushed aggregate particle size is usually too large to be directly used in the subsequent preparation of recycled concrete. Secondary crushing is required, which affects the production efficiency to a certain extent. Utility Model Content

[0004] To achieve the above-mentioned technical features, the purpose of this utility model is as follows: a double-jaw crusher for preparing recycled concrete aggregate includes a crushing box. Inside the crushing box, a first crushing main shaft and a second crushing main shaft are installed in parallel. A first crushing hammer is installed on the first crushing main shaft at intervals via a first spacer sleeve, and a second crushing hammer is installed on the second crushing main shaft at intervals via a second spacer sleeve. A synchronous transmission mechanism is installed at the outer ends of the first and second crushing main shafts to drive them to rotate synchronously. The first crushing main shaft is connected to a crushing power device for providing crushing power through a chain transmission mechanism. A discharge port is provided at the bottom end of the crushing box, and a discharge hopper is provided at the bottom end of the discharge port.
[0005] The first crushing spindle is rotatably mounted inside the crushing chamber via a first bearing seat;
[0006] The second crushing spindle is rotatably mounted inside the crushing chamber via a second bearing seat.
[0007] The first bearing housing and the second bearing housing are symmetrically mounted on the outer wall of the crushing chamber by fixing bolts; bearings are installed inside the first bearing housing and the second bearing housing.
[0008] The length of both the first and second crushing main shafts within the crushing chamber is a hexagonal prism structure, and the central holes of the first and second breaker hammers are hexagonal holes to match the hexagonal prism structure.
[0009] The first breaker has a first wear-resistant hammer blade fixed to its breaking tip, and the second breaker has a second wear-resistant hammer blade fixed to its breaking tip.
[0010] The synchronous transmission mechanism includes a first gear fixed at the end of the first crushing spindle, which meshes with a second gear mounted on the second crushing spindle.
[0011] The crushing power unit includes a motor, which is fixed to the outer wall of the crushing box via a motor base. The motor is equipped with an explosion-proof junction box, and the output shaft of the motor is connected to a chain drive mechanism to transmit power.
[0012] The chain drive mechanism includes a drive sprocket mounted on the motor output shaft. The drive sprocket is driven by a driven sprocket through a chain. The driven sprocket is mounted on the first crushing main shaft.

[0042] The working process and principle of this utility model:
[0043] During the crushing of concrete blocks, concrete is fed into the crushing chamber 5. Then, the crushing power unit is started, and the motor 3 drives the drive sprocket 4, which in turn drives the chain 6. The chain 6 drives the driven sprocket 7, which in turn drives the first crushing main shaft 8. The first crushing main shaft 8 drives the first gear 9, which in turn drives the second gear 11. The second gear 11 in turn drives the second crushing main shaft 14. The first crushing main shaft 8 and the second crushing main shaft 14 then drive the corresponding first breaker hammer 20 and second breaker hammer 17 to rotate, thereby crushing the concrete blocks. The crushed aggregate is discharged through the discharge hopper 22 for further screening to prepare the required aggregate.
